Charitable Gaming

Are you making a change on behalf of a charitable or religious organization? Organizations licensed to hold charitable gaming events must notify the LGCA of any changes they want to make to their event, such as changes to rules or dates. The LGCA must approve the changes before your organization can advertise or implement them.

A MyLGCA account is necessary for an organization to submit an amendment. Organizations that do not have a MyLGCA account will need to contact the LGCA for an invitation link which will be sent via email. Gaming Employees

Do you work in the gaming industry? Employees of Manitoba Liquor & Lotteries or a First Nations casino in Manitoba who hold an employee licence must notify the LGCA if they move or change their phone number, email address or name.
